To everyone an answer : a case for the Christian worldview : essays in honor of Norman L. Geisler / edited by Francis J. Beckwith, William Lane Craig, and J.P. Moreland.

Contents:
Knowing Christianity is true : the relationship between faith and reason / Thomas A. Howe, Richard G. Howe -- Defending the defense of the faith / Craig J. Hazen -- Tactics : applying apologetics to everyday life / Gregory P. Koukl -- The Kalam cosmological argument / R. Douglas Geivett -- An information-theoretic design argument / William A. Dembski -- A thomistic cosmological argument / W. David Beck -- A moral argument / Paul Copan -- The ontological argument / William Lane Craig -- The christology of Jesus revisited / Ben Witherington III -- Miracles / Winfried Corduan -- The case for Christ's resurrection / Gary R. Habermas -- The problem of evil / Ronald H. Nash -- Physicalism, naturalism and the nature of human persons / J.P. Moreland -- Facing the challenge of postmodernism / Douglas Groothuis -- Legislating morality / Michael Bauman -- Darwin, design and the public schools / Francis J. Beckwith -- Religious pluralism and Christian exclusivism / David K. Clark -- The chimera of pantheism / Ravi Zacharias -- Mormonism / Carl Mosser, Paul Owen -- Islam / Abdul Saleeb -- Conclusion / J.P. Moreland.
